What can you expect? As a Fund Administrator, you will play a key role in delivering outstanding administration services. Your day-to-day will include: Managing member transactions and ensuring accuracy Resolving member, client, and internal queries promptly Monitoring daily workflow of tasks Preparing and analysing regular reports Collaborating with various internal teams to support business functions Dealing with and building solid working relationships with external stakeholders Taking initiative to improve processes and deliver excellent results in a fast-paced environment You’ll be part of a dedicated team that values your contributions and connects you with colleagues globally. Marsh is committed to hybrid work, which includes the flexibility of working remotely and the collaboration, connections and professional development benefits of working together in the office. All Marsh colleagues are expected to be in their local office or working onsite with clients at least three days per week. Office-based teams will identify at least one “anchor day” per week on which their full team will be together in person.
